使用UniApp开发区块链钱包的完整指南

                      发布时间:2025-07-30 07:56:52

                      引言

                      在这个数字货币迅速发展的时代,区块链钱包的需求日益增加。“区块链钱包”这个词不仅仅是一个技术名词,而是与我们每个人的财富安全息息相关的工具。想象一下,未来的某一天,您可以轻松地管理自己的数字资产,搭建一个安全、便捷的区块链钱包,怎能不让人心动?使用UniApp这样一款跨平台框架,您也可以轻松实现这一目标!多么令人振奋的机会啊!

                      什么是UniApp?

                      使用UniApp开发区块链钱包的完整指南

                      UniApp是一个使用Vue.js开发的跨平台框架。它支持开发者用一套代码同时构建多个平台的应用程序,包括iOS、Android、H5网页以及各种小程序。UniApp的优势在于它的高效和便捷,使得开发者可以更快速地将自己的想法转化为实际的应用。对于想要开发区块链钱包的人来说,UniApp无疑是一个极佳的选择!

                      为什么选择开发区块链钱包?

                      首先,随着区块链技术的兴起,越来越多的人开始关注数字资产的管理,因此市场上对区块链钱包的需求也日益增加。在这个背景下,开发一款用户友好的区块链钱包,不仅可以满足市场需求,也是一个探索新技术的绝佳机会。想象一下,如果您能够为用户提供一个安全且易使用的工具来管理他们的数字资产,那将是多么令人骄傲的成就啊!

                      开发区块链钱包的基本要素

                      使用UniApp开发区块链钱包的完整指南

                      开发一个区块链钱包并不是一件轻而易举的事情,但通过仔细的规划和实现,可以帮助您更好地完成这一项目。以下是一些基本要素:

                      • 安全性:区块链钱包的安全性至关重要,开发时一定要确保私钥的安全存储。
                      • 用户体验:必须设计友好的用户界面和用户体验,使得用户在使用钱包时感到便捷和舒适。
                      • 多种币种支持:优秀的钱包应当支持多种数字货币,无论是比特币、以太坊还是其他的代币,这可以吸引更多的用户。

                      环境搭建

                      接下来,我们将介绍如何搭建开发环境。这是开发区块链钱包的重要一步:

                      1. 安装Node.js:Node.js是一个Javascript运行环境,您需要安装它以便使用npm进行相关包的管理。
                      2. 安装HBuilderX:HBuilderX是一个针对UniApp的开发工具,您可以在其官方网站下载并安装它。
                      3. 创建新的UniApp项目:打开HBuilderX,选择“新建项目”,然后选择“uni-app”模板,设置项目名称和路径。

                      核心功能实现

                      在开发区块链钱包时,您需要考虑多个核心功能。这些功能将决定用户在使用钱包过程中的体验:

                      用户注册与登录

                      用户注册和登录是钱包的基础功能。在这一步中,您需要实现用户创建账户、密钥生成以及登录验证过程。确保在生成私钥时使用强加密算法,并将私钥安全地存储在本地设备上。

                      资产管理

                      这部分是钱包的核心功能,用户需要能够查看、发送和接收资产。您可以通过调用相关区块链API来实现这些功能。在显示资产信息时,应确保信息的实时更新,提供准确的余额和交易记录。

                      交易功能

                      实现发送和接收交易功能时,请确保操作简单明了,同时也要提供足够的用户指导。例如,当用户需要发送加密货币时,可以通过扫描二维码或直接输入地址来快速完成。

                      安全验证

                      用户的安全始终是重中之重。您可以引入生物识别功能(如指纹/面部识别)或密码保护,以确保在交易时的身份验证。这不仅增强了安全性,也提升了用户的信心。

                      用户界面设计

                      用户界面的设计对于提升用户体验至关重要。使用UniApp的CSS样式工具,您可以轻松实现精美的界面。在设计界面时,考虑每个功能模块的自然流畅性,尽量避免用户在操作过程中的困惑。例如,使用简单的图标和文字提示,帮助用户理解每项功能的作用。

                      测试与

                      完成基本功能后,一定要进行充分的测试。无论是模拟测试交易,还是在不同设备上检查兼容性,都应该一一进行。用户的反馈也是的重要依据,听取用户的意见,及时调整您的钱包应用。

                      发布与推广

                      当您的区块链钱包准备好后,是时候进行发布与推广了。可以通过各大应用商店进行上线,或者利用社交媒体进行宣传,吸引用户下载使用。切记,要持续关注用户在使用中的反馈,保持对应用的更新与迭代。

                      总结

                      通过UniApp开发区块链钱包并不是一项简单的任务,但也是一段富有挑战与成就感的旅程。在这个过程中,您可能会遇到各种技术难题,但只要坚持不懈,就一定能够开发出一款令人满意的产品。区块链技术将会改变我们的金融生态,而您的钱包应用,将是这个变革中的重要一环。何不现在就动手开始呢?祝您好运!

                      这样的项目不仅可以让您提升技术,同时在经济形势日益严峻的今天,区块链钱包的需求也越来越强烈,抓住这个机会,您会发现这是一条充满机遇的道路!
                      分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                          相关新闻

                                          数字钱包的使用与发展:
                                          2025-06-29
                                          数字钱包的使用与发展:

                                          随着科技的迅猛发展,数字钱包在金融交易中渐渐成为了一种主流的支付方式。它不仅改变了我们传统的支付习惯,...

                                          数字币钱包的前景分析
                                          2025-03-04
                                          数字币钱包的前景分析

                                          引言 数字币钱包作为加密货币生态系统的重要组成部分,近年来随着比特币、以太坊等数字货币的普及而得到了广泛...

                                          建行数字钱包密码设置要
                                          2025-05-18
                                          建行数字钱包密码设置要

                                          随着数字化时代的到来,越来越多的人开始使用数字钱包来进行日常交易和资金管理。作为中国四大银行之一的建设...